Course structure

• Foundations of Adolescent Anxiety and Resilience
• Cognitive Behavioral Strategies for Teen Anxiety
• Building Emotional Regulation in Anxious Teens
• Mindfulness and Stress Reduction Techniques
• Family Dynamics and Support Systems for Resilience
• School-Based Interventions for Anxious Adolescents
• Trauma-Informed Care for Teen Mental Health
• Positive Psychology and Strengths-Based Approaches
• Crisis Management and Coping Skills Development
• Evaluating and Measuring Resilience Outcomes
